Transaction 505609e498376b62f044da35f749d69c5f2d32b090be9d089fce66f12217357c

5 Input
2 Outputs
  • 505609e498376b62f044da35f749d69c5f2d32b090be9d089fce66f12217357c:0
  • value  212000
    address  3ATF47JUG8at9bdU8sxCaa1qftCQq5cREe
  • 505609e498376b62f044da35f749d69c5f2d32b090be9d089fce66f12217357c:1
  • value  19926
    address  396g8LqZedBYK1CUrugsDHDPZax6jsUHy9